WebAug 26, 2024 · Dahlias require a fertile, moist but well-drained soil, and a sunny, sheltered spot. The taller varieties need staking. In autumn, dig up the tubers and overwinter them in a frost-free place, such as a greenhouse or a shed. Bring them back into growth in early April, then plant out in the garden from May onwards. When growing … WebTips for Growing Dahlias in Florida. Mulch to protect the roots of the dahlia, and keep them cool when the soil temperature rises in the summer. Water regularly to keep the soil moist, but allow the top 1 inch of the soil to dry out between irrigations. Subsequent ties should secure the … WebDahlias are perennial but not cold hardy – tubers can overwinter in the ground in Zone 8 or warmer; in colder climates they can be dug up after frost and easily stored indoors for the winter. Please note – Dahlias should be planted outside once the danger of frost has passed and soil temperature has reached approximately 60° F. WebFeb 14, 2024 · Zone 10 and above – If you live in zone 10 or above, you can grow dahlia plants as perennials. The plants require no winter protection. Dahlias are considered a tender perennial in colder regions of North America. They are reliably winter hardy in hardiness zones 8 and higher. WebDahlias, are a popular addition to the landscape because they have a wide height range (1 to 6 feet) and a variety of flower shapes and sizes (2 to 12 inches). Color range includes orange, pink, purple, red, scarlet, yellow, and white. Some flowers are striped or tipped with a different color. Dahlias begin blooming in early summer and continue to frost. WebDahlias Zone 7: Basic Care. Make sure that dahlia’s have fertile, well-draining soil. At planting, add compost or manure and a balanced fertilizer to the soil. When the plants begin growing, pinch them off at 10 inches to encourage bushier growth.
